Output 8f8c0a1f63e19ffaa94d3cc6fbd7d236d2b61534dea95cee52afcdfca9bdbd90:114

value
529084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98bb651863b9ec28a4e46c9d66b6d632308c8c38 OP_EQUAL
address
3Fcb88PHH1V16ZAgf35oywvuCMszKCEi9u
transaction
8f8c0a1f63e19ffaa94d3cc6fbd7d236d2b61534dea95cee52afcdfca9bdbd90